"Reincarnated Soul" was also the b-side to "Concrete Jungle"Ī deluxe edition of this album was released in 2004 which includes a bonus disc featuring many of the songs on Burnin' recorded at a concert in Leeds, England shortly prior to the Wailers break-up. The digital reissue of this album contains 3 bonus tracks which were out-takes from the Burnin' sessions, "Reincarnated Souls", "No Sympathy and "The Oppressed Song". This album does not have quite the same raw energy of Catch a Fire or the commercial appeal of albums such as Exodus but, like all Bob Marley albums, Burnin' is a classic and a must for any reggae music collection. All three of the Wailers went on to pursue their own musical careers with Bob Marley recording (with an assortment of musicians) under the name "Bob Marley and the Wailers". Tensions between the three Wailers led to the group splitting up shortly after Burnin' was released. Subscribe to the channel to never miss an update: h. The album features two songs sung by Bunny Wailer "Hallelujah Time" and "Pass it On" and two songs sung by Peter Tosh, "One Foundation" and "Get Up, Stand Up". Like Catch a Fire, many tracks on Burnin' are re-recordings of older tracks. Burnin' LP The Wailers' fourth album overall, Burnin', was their second for Island Records, released only six months after its predecessor, Catch a Fire. Burnin' is the second and final official album recorded by the Wailers (Bob Marley, Peter Tosh and Bunny Wailer) and was released just six months after their first release Catch a Fire.
